Commit graph

851 commits

Author SHA1 Message Date
joesharratt1229
516bca57ab added intermediate integration (#334) 2025-03-11 23:57:51 +01:00
Zafir Stojanovski
ede43c58ba number filtering curriculum (#333) 2025-03-11 23:56:06 +01:00
Oliver Stanley
f0588307d7 Add a few new CodeI/O samples, resolve numeric answer scoring bug (#332)
* add handful of codeio samples

* scoring fix
2025-03-11 23:55:33 +01:00
vncntt
561900561b gcd curriculum (#331) 2025-03-11 08:25:24 +01:00
Rich Jones
33aebcbbcc fix dice (#330) 2025-03-11 08:24:32 +01:00
joesharratt1229
c9f3c137ae added self reference curr (#329) 2025-03-11 00:23:26 +01:00
joesharratt1229
ded5da3daa Added zebra curriculum (#328)
* added zebra curriculum

* added metadata
2025-03-11 00:22:54 +01:00
Zafir Stojanovski
b926800267 spell backward curriculum (#327)
Co-authored-by: Andreas Köpf <andreas.koepf@xamla.com>
2025-03-11 00:22:28 +01:00
Zafir Stojanovski
2cd2ec3dec sentence reordering curriculum (#326) 2025-03-11 00:21:41 +01:00
joesharratt1229
735a3b5cc4 added sokoban dataset (#325) 2025-03-11 00:21:03 +01:00
joesharratt1229
a9354102f7 added quantum lock curriculum (#324) 2025-03-11 00:20:24 +01:00
joesharratt1229
cb6d9dbba0 added tsumego curric (#323) 2025-03-11 00:19:55 +01:00
Zafir Stojanovski
5cd4c57823 palindrome generation curriculum (#322) 2025-03-11 00:19:11 +01:00
Zafir Stojanovski
f9fa667d82 feat(env): Number Sorting Curriculum (#321)
* number sorting curriculum

* metadata
2025-03-11 00:18:20 +01:00
joesharratt1229
1f6de829bd Algebra/curr (#320)
* add polynomial equation curriculum

* added simple integration

* addded metadata to config
2025-03-11 00:17:07 +01:00
Zafir Stojanovski
80d74d96fb feat(env): Letter Jumble Curriculum (#319)
* base curriculum

* tests
2025-03-11 00:16:05 +01:00
Rich Jones
a49ed1342f Correct Graph Coloring Difficulty (#318)
* correct gcolor difficulty

* refactor test
2025-03-11 00:14:38 +01:00
Rich Jones
da309310e5 Fix GoL-Halt Determinism (#317)
* test alt case

* fix determinism of gol-halt
2025-03-11 00:13:40 +01:00
joesharratt1229
d0faada7a0 added futoshiki and tower hanou (#316)
* added futoshiki and tower hanou

* corrected failed unit tests
2025-03-11 00:12:32 +01:00
joesharratt1229
5e0f9b4a4b Curriculum/emoji mystery (#315)
* added emoji curriculum

* updated metadata

* added curriculum to register
2025-03-11 00:11:27 +01:00
joesharratt1229
a28f78812b Curriculum/cognition (#314)
* added rectangle count curriculum

* added number sequences

* registered curriculum
2025-03-11 00:10:28 +01:00
Andreas Koepf
cd634a3755 use file stem name of palindrome_generation dataset 2025-03-10 00:39:29 +01:00
Andreas Koepf
445f78af52 bump version 2025-03-10 00:32:57 +01:00
Zafir Stojanovski
52249f4d20 mini sudoku curriculum (#311) 2025-03-10 00:29:53 +01:00
Adefioye
841663cc5a Add complex arithmetic curriculum (#310)
* Add complex arithmetic curriculum
2025-03-10 00:28:51 +01:00
Zafir Stojanovski
9bd4f03dbd feat(env): String Synthesis Curriculum (#308)
* string synthesis curriculum

* difficulty metadata
2025-03-10 00:27:03 +01:00
Zafir Stojanovski
01f69e06c2 string splitting curriculum (#307) 2025-03-10 00:25:56 +01:00
Zafir Stojanovski
04f0f7deb7 letter counting curriculum (#312) 2025-03-10 00:24:42 +01:00
Zafir Stojanovski
6aa7547abd feat(env): Word Sequence Reversal curriculum (#313)
* word sequence reversal curriculum

* metadata
2025-03-10 00:24:05 +01:00
Andreas Koepf (aider)
1f9ef02d4f docs: Add ACRE dataset attribution to NOTICE.txt and source file 2025-03-10 00:21:57 +01:00
Adefioye
e2f096f113 Add ACRE(Abstract Causal REasoning Beyond Covariation) python generators (#199)
* Add acre python generators
* acre: improved prompt & formatting of examples, support arbitrary sizes

---------

Co-authored-by: Andreas Koepf <andreas.koepf@provisio.com>
2025-03-10 00:09:54 +01:00
Rich Jones
46013e4640 BF Curricula and More (#309)
* bf curricula
* modulo grid curricula
* minor changes to how difficulty is stored

---------

Co-authored-by: Andreas Koepf <andreas.koepf@provisio.com>
2025-03-09 18:22:22 +01:00
Zafir Stojanovski
7c7c783883 string manipulation curriculum (#306) 2025-03-09 18:12:35 +01:00
Zafir Stojanovski
e1e05884ee string insertion curriculum (#305) 2025-03-09 18:11:29 +01:00
vncntt
91aa3f3ae2 add metadata for caesar cipher, graph coloring, decimal arithmetic (#304)
* add metadata for caesar cipher, graph coloring, decimal arithmetic

* delete comma

* clean up variables
2025-03-09 18:08:56 +01:00
vncntt
1f360917fc Caesar cipher curriculum (#302)
* caesar cipher curriculum + tests
2025-03-09 08:23:32 +01:00
vncntt
2bcc06717c graph color curriculum (#303) 2025-03-09 08:20:47 +01:00
Zafir Stojanovski
b58371c533 ransom note curriculum (#300)
Co-authored-by: Andreas Köpf <andreas.koepf@xamla.com>
2025-03-08 21:00:13 +01:00
Zafir Stojanovski
501f2d8322 palindrome partitioning curriculum (#299)
Co-authored-by: Andreas Köpf <andreas.koepf@xamla.com>
2025-03-08 20:58:59 +01:00
Zafir Stojanovski
9f57132c2c pool matrix curriculum (#298) 2025-03-08 20:57:22 +01:00
Zafir Stojanovski
cbd223d7ca rotten oranges curriculum (#297) 2025-03-08 20:56:46 +01:00
Zafir Stojanovski
e4e516a949 spiral matrix curriculum (#296) 2025-03-08 20:56:08 +01:00
Andreas Köpf
d82c73b6f8 Show curricula (#295)
* feat: Add debug_curricula.py script to generate CURRICULA.md with dataset curriculum details
2025-03-08 14:21:50 +01:00
Zafir Stojanovski
9525f2588b rotate matrix curriculum (#294) 2025-03-08 01:58:54 +01:00
Zafir Stojanovski
f8d4914cf5 manipulate matrix curriculum (#293) 2025-03-08 01:57:37 +01:00
Zafir Stojanovski
03ce955eab feat(env): Isomorphic Strings Curriculum (#292)
* isomorphic strings curriculum

---------

Co-authored-by: Andreas Köpf <andreas.koepf@xamla.com>
2025-03-08 01:56:14 +01:00
joesharratt1229
e2e094376e added power function exponent (#291)
* added power function exponent

* register PowerFunctionCurriculum

---------

Co-authored-by: Andreas Koepf <andreas.koepf@provisio.com>
2025-03-08 01:54:36 +01:00
joesharratt1229
88a3d065bd added word sort curriculum (#289) 2025-03-08 01:50:13 +01:00
Zafir Stojanovski
e8601a63b4 feat(env): Group Anagrams Curriculum (#288)
* group anagrams curriculum
2025-03-08 01:49:12 +01:00
Zafir Stojanovski
07eb434d61 feat(env): Count Primes Curriculum (#287)
* count primes curriculum
2025-03-08 01:48:00 +01:00